Biography
Isao Sugiyama was born in Shizuoka Prefecture, Japan in 1954. After graduating from the Department of Sculpture at Tokyo University of Art and Design in 1977, he continued his studies in the same studio and graduated in 1983. In the same year, he went to study abroad at Accademia de Belle Arti in Carrara, Italy. After graduation, he has lived in Italy and carried out various artistic creation activities in Milan and Carrara. So far, he has held solo exhibitions in many regions such as Europe andthe United States, and has also published many works in various group exhibitions or art fairs around the world. Isao Sugiyama, who settled in Italy in 1983, while absorbing and learning Western knowledge, has also been constantly thinking about the unique traditional culture in his own growth background. Compared with the Western idea of controlling nature, Orientals show more respect for nature and consider how to coexist. Sugiyama’s works present a quiet and introspective atmosphere, aiming to explore a relationship between humans and nature through creation, and also contain the author’s devout belief in nature and gods.
